Monza players pay tribute to Mari

AC Monza players wore shirts with the message 'Torna Presto Pablo' (Come back soon, Pablo) as they walked onto the pitch ahead of their Serie A clash vs Bologna.

They also observed a minute's silence for the trauma Pablo Mari and his family went through, in addition to the others who lost their lives in the supermarket attack.

Tomiyasu and one ex-Arsenal star included in Japan's World Cup squad

Japan have named their squad for the upcoming Qatar World Cup.

Takehiro Tomiyasu has been selected by his nation, as has ex-Arsenal forward Takuma Asano.

Nelson eager to extend Arsenal stay

Expressing his desire to stay at Arsenal, Reiss Nelson told reporters: "I’ve never doubted myself at this football club. Arsenal is a team that I’ve been at since I was eight years old and I have a very, very strong bond and love for the club.

"Of course, there have been times where I’ve been a bit down when I haven’t played or been on the bench, but my plan has never been for me to leave the club or say that I have no future here and I will do everything possible to get there."

Three Arsenal stars included in Premier League Team of the Week

Arsenal have had three players included in WhoScored's Premier League team of the week.

Reiss Nelson, Martin Odegaard and Gabriel Jesus have all been named in the team.
